The General Fisheries Commission for the Mediterranean (GFCM) of the FAO is a 
Regional Fisheries Management Organizations 
(RFMOs)<http://www.gfcm.org/fishery/rfb/en>, fully committed to promote the 
development, conservation, rational management and best utilization of living 
marine resources, as well as the sustainable development of aquaculture in the 
Mediterranean and Black Sea. In recent years, the GFCM has started to tackle 
the issue of by-catch of species of conservation concern such as cetaceans, 
seals, seabirds and sea turtles and several binding recommendations addressed 
to GFCM Members were issued (read more at www.gfcm.org<http://www.gfcm.org>).

The GFCM is now starting to develop a regional database on by-catch that will 
host available information on by-catch rates at regional level, divided by 
species (or group of species) and type of fisheries. Data from all possible 
sources will be incorporated to the database. This database is intended to 
become the reference by-catch database of the region and data will be made 
available for free consultation.

With this aim, we would like to invite all interested authors and scientists to 
submit published articles as well as grey literature - from 1980s to date - 
which report and describe by-catch of:

·        Cetaceans

·        Monk seal (Monachus monachus)

·        Seabirds

·        Sea turtles

The database will host data related to Mediterranean and Black Sea only (FAO 
area 37).
